Subject: [PATCH] ext4: block_validity: Remove unnecessary ‘NULL’ values from new_node
Date: Tue, 2 Apr 2024 10:23:00 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240402022300.25858-1-zeming@nfschina.com> (raw)
new_node is assigned first, so it does not need to initialize the
assignment.
Signed-off-by: Li zeming <zeming@nfschina.com>
---
fs/ext4/block_validity.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/fs/ext4/block_validity.c b/fs/ext4/block_validity.c
index 6fe3c941b5651..87ee3a17bd29c 100644
--- a/fs/ext4/block_validity.c
+++ b/fs/ext4/block_validity.c
@@ -72,7 +72,7 @@ static int add_system_zone(struct ext4_system_blocks *system_blks,
{
struct ext4_system_zone *new_entry, *entry;
struct rb_node **n = &system_blks->root.rb_node, *node;
- struct rb_node *parent = NULL, *new_node = NULL;
+ struct rb_node *parent = NULL, *new_node;
while (*n) {
parent = *n;
